With Graphcast, Google has developed an AI that is supposed to outshine any previous weather model. Extreme weather situations should thus be able to be recognized and calculated much more precisely.

 

The weather frog could become an AI in the future: According to a report in the Financial Times, a new weather AI called Graphcast beat the world’s leading system for calculating forecasts in 90 percent of the metrics used – and only needed a fraction of the time. Google is behind the development of Graphcast.

The AI ​​was 40 years old Weather data from the European Center for Medium-Range Weather Forecasts (ECMWF), it is said. Based on their analysis, Graphcast should already be able to make very precise predictions for the next ten days. According to the report, experts are surprised by the speed at which Graphcast learns.

Weather AI is already cheaper and faster today

With the weather data in memory, Graphcast analyzes the current state of the global atmosphere. This means that the system is able to produce a very precise forecast within a few minutes. According to the “FT”, this is not only more accurate than previous models, but also saves a lot of time.

The so-called numerical weather forecast is currently common. Here, supercomputers calculate equations based on scientific knowledge of atmospheric physics. This is not only very energy-intensive, but sometimes takes several hours.

Matthew Chantry machine learning coordinator at ECMWF, told the newspaper: “Once trained, Graphcast is incredibly cost-effective to run. In terms of energy consumption, we can talk about a 1,000-fold saving. This is a wonderful improvement.”

A concrete example shows how an AI like Graphcast could soon impact forecasts: In September, the system was able to calculate the path of Hurricane Lee nine days in advance. Conventional models only put it at six days before the hurricane arrived in Nova Scotia. In extreme weather conditions, three days is an enormous amount of time to take measures.

Combination of tradition and modern Google technology

The system probably still has difficulties with unexpectedly rapid developments, such as those that recently occurred with Hurricane “Otis”. To further improve the AI, a combination of the Graphcast approach and traditional calculations will now be used. “There is an opportunity to bring our understanding of physics into these machine learning systems,” Chantry told the Financial Times.

Experts agree that weather models will become significantly more reliable and detailed in the future with the help of AI. The ECMWF therefore wants to research its own system in the next step.
